A recent assessment by the US Defense Intelligence Agency paints a grim picture for the Americans. The threats from China and Russia is increasing with the former, too, now in a position to hit target all across the US mainland.
The assessment identified "the threats a sophisticated missile defense system for the U.S. would defend against."
